JOOX
  • Discover
  • VIP
Browse
  • Artists
  • Albums
  • Playlists
  • Charts
  • Download
  • FAQ
  • Contact Us
Terms of ServiceJOOX User AgreementPrivacy PolicyTake-Down Policy
© 2011 - 2025 Tencent.
All Rights Reserved
  • Discover
  • VIP
  • Artists
  • Albums
  • Playlists
  • Charts

All Tracks

Garret Denis

1
Whine Flow (Explicit)
Whine Flow (Explicit)
2
My Magic Is Never Giving Up (Explicit)
My Magic Is Never Giving Up (Explicit)
3
Sea Sick (Explicit)
Sea Sick (Explicit)
4
Monster (Explicit)
Monster (Explicit)
5
Day of the Dead (Explicit)
Day of the Dead (Explicit)
6
Euro Steppin (Explicit)
In My Own World (Explicit)
7
Laughin to da Bank (Explicit)
In My Own World (Explicit)
8
Precious Cargo (Explicit)
In My Own World (Explicit)
9
Bounce That (Explicit)
In My Own World (Explicit)
10
Wait! (Explicit)
In My Own World (Explicit)
11
Eye Manifest (Explicit)
In My Own World (Explicit)
12
Death Note (Explicit)
Death Note (Explicit)
13
Stressed Out (Explicit)
Stressed Out (Explicit)
14
Demon Time (Explicit)
Demon Time (Explicit)
15
Açaí (Explicit)
Açaí (Explicit)
16
Dark Prince of the Moon (Explicit)
Dark Prince of the Moon (Explicit)
17
Cold World (Explicit)
Cold World
18
Journey (Explicit)
Journey (Explicit)
19
Red Dragonfly (Explicit)
Red Dragonfly (Explicit)
JOOXSongs OnlineArtistGarret DenisSongs